Block

#18,235,583
Block Number
18,235,583 @ 04/12/2024, 24:58:10
Status
Finalized
ID
0x011640bf102f65e87b92ca08f31abb49879b57ea8f2dc56c23615357e41824c1
Transactions
Gas Used
22751795/27824558 (81.77% Used)
Total Score
1,777,565,318 (+97)
Rewards
68.82 VTHO